Preparation
-
1.In a bowl, combine the chocolate cookie crumbs and melted butter. Press the mixture into the bottom and sides of a 9-inch pie dish. Refrigerate for 30 minutes.
-
2.In a mixing bowl, whip the heavy cream until stiff peaks form. Set aside.
-
3.In a separate bowl, beat the cream cheese until smooth. Add the marshmallow fluff, peppermint extract, and powdered sugar. Mix until well combined.
-
4.Gently fold the whipped cream into the cream cheese mixture until fully incorporated.
-
5.Pour the filling into the chilled crust and smooth the top with a spatula. Refrigerate for at least 4 hours or until set.
-
6.Before serving, dust the top of the pie with cocoa powder and garnish with fresh mint leaves.

Tips & Tricks
- For an extra Moroccan touch, infuse the heavy cream with Moroccan mint leaves before whipping.
- If Moroccan mint is not available, you can use regular mint leaves and add a pinch of ground cardamom for a Moroccan-inspired flavor.
- To make the pie more visually appealing, drizzle melted dark chocolate over the top before garnishing with mint leaves.
- For a stronger mint flavor, increase the amount of peppermint extract slightly.
- Serve the pie chilled for the best texture and taste.
